Beverage Veteran to Head up Celsius Sales and Marketing Team

Walker comes fresh off effort to revitalize LaCroix Sparkling Water

BOCA RATON, Fla. -- A former National Beverage Corp. executive has joined Celsius Holdings Inc. to lead the beverage brand's sales and marketing effort.

Vanessa Walker, an executive leader with a proven track record of establishing and revitalizing brands and particular expertise in the beverage industry, comes to Celsius Holdings as executive vice president of sales and marketing, reporting to Gerry David, president and chief executive officer of Celsius.

“The fact that we could recruit and secure a proven industry leader like Vanessa Walker validates our accelerating momentum and the ultimate potential of Celsius,” David said. “Vanessa brings more than 22 years of experience in the retail and beverage industries and a wealth of relationships which will serve us well as our brand continues to increase in popularity. She will be instrumental in broadening distribution both domestically and abroad, improving sell-through and growing our brand equity.”

Walker joins Celsius from National Beverage Corp., where she managed all aspects of the LaCroix Sparkling Water brand, serving as executive vice president of sales and marketing. At Celsius, she will lead the sales and marketing effort, as well as the development and execution of the corporate strategy. Walker will coordinate the efforts of the vice president of sales and the vice president of marketing.

Walker created the business plan and strategy to revitalize the LaCroix Sparkling Water brand, and over the last eight years, this successful effort resulted growth of sales from less than $35 million in 2008 to more than $175 million in reporting segments in 2015, according to SPINS.

Previously, Walker served as director of marketing for Big Red from 2006 to 2007, working primarily to relaunch the Red JAK energy drink. From 2004-2006, she served as the senior vice president of sales and marketing and cofounder of the Manhattan Beverage Co. From 2001-2004, Walker was vice president of national accounts for IN ZONE Brands, makers of the then BellyWashers and TummyTicker brands (today, Good to Grow), where she successfully positioned the lines into national retailers. She was ultimately promoted to vice president of national accounts, leading a team of five across the country to develop the brand in all channels of trade.

Celsius, the world’s only negative calorie drink, backed by clinical science, is the first brand offered by Celsius Holdings Inc., Boca Raton, Fla., which has a corporate mission to become the global leader with a portfolio of high-performance brands offering proprietary or patented brands offering significant health benefits steeped in nutritional science.

“The Celsius brand has been on shelves for more than 10 years in the U.S. With growing consumer demand, it has stood the test of time in the face of intense competition," Walker said. "Today it is sold around the globe and expanding rapidly as it sits poised to take advantage of the converging energy, sports nutrition and dietary supplement categories. I am excited to help build this brand, expand distribution, drive sales efficiency and ultimately create lasting shareholder value.”
